1
0
Fork 0
mirror of https://github.com/dscharrer/InnoExtract synced 2025-12-06 11:15:14 -05:00
51 Home
dscharrer edited this page 2012-07-03 00:55:20 -07:00

Welcome to the InnoExtract wiki!

About

I originally created innoextract as a way to extract GOG.com installers and Arx Fatalis patches without relying on wine Wine (for the Arx Libertatis project). However, innoextract should be able to extract all installers that were created by Inno Setup. See the README file for limitations.

While I only test innoextract on Linux (see the build logs), it is meant to work on any C++03 / C++11 compiler, architecture and operating system supported by CMake, Boost and liblzma.

Release 1.2

A source code release is available in the downloads section. You can also get it from a sourceforge mirror.

There are also pre-built linux binaries for x86 and amd64 available. (mirror)

Packages

Here is a list of innoextract packages for various Linux distributions that I have either found or created myself:

Distribution Repository Package Version Type
Arch Linux Arch User Repository innoextract 1.2 own
Chakra Chakra Community Repo innoextract 1.2 user
Debian 6 (squeeze) home:dscharrer on OBS innoextract 1.2 own
Debian unstable (sid) main innoextract 1.2+git20120504 distro
Fedora home:dscharrer on OBS innoextract 1.2 own
Gentoo Linux portage tree innoextract 1.2 distro
Mandriva home:dscharrer on OBS innoextract 1.2 own
openSUSE Archiving on OBS innoextract 1.2 distro
Ubuntu ppa:arx/release innoextract 1.2 own
Ubuntu 12.10 (quantal) universe innoextract 1.2+git20120504 distro
If your favorite distribution is not listed here, first check the appropriate repositories - maybe someone already created a package for your distribution.

For distributions where no package is available, you can either use the pre-built binaries linked above or build from source code.

If you create your own packages or find one that isn't listed here, please let me know so that I can add them.

There are also more detailed installation instructions for some distributions.

External Links

Related Projects

  • Inno Setup
  • unnounp - alternative to innoextract for Windows
  • cabextract - unpacker for .cab files used in Microsoft installers
  • unshield - unpacker for .cab files used in InstallShield installers